Expats in Ecuador: Life In Cuenca
Authors Deke Castleman and David Morrill combine ten years of living in the world’s hottest expatriation destination – Cuenca, Ecuador – to provide an incisive overview of adapting to and adopting a Cuenca-expat lifestyle. Their points of view, honed over the course of a decade in the Cuenca school of hard knocks, are razor-sharp.

Topics include: gringo prices, a reality check; the destiny of the U.S. dollar in Ecuador (where the dollar is the currency); why Cuenca means good health; what to expect from the local buses and taxis; how many more immigrants Cuenca can absorb; the profound cultural implications of crossing the street; such cultural conundrums as punctuality, efficiency, and honesty; challenges for couples; the day-to-day impact of the government; and much much more.

Packed with the big-picture perspective, personal experiences, and inside info (for example, the one thing you can carry that will make life easy; how to buy a popular pill for men for ten cents on the dollar over the counter; and the one challenge that almost guarantees you won’t make it in Cuenca – and it’s not Spanish), Life in Cuenca will engage current expats in their own stories and inform prospective expats of exactly what’s to come.

About the Author

Deke Castleman was a locksmith in Boston, a bus driver in Alaska, a travel writer in California, and a gambling editor in Las Vegas. He’s the author of guidebooks on Alaska, Nevada, and Vegas. He’s currently co-editor of CuencaHighLife.com and managing editor of GringoTree.com. He moved to Cuenca in 2010.

David Morrill was a newspaper reporter, columnist, and book reviewer, and a partner in an advertising and public-relations firm in the U.S. He is the author of Ecuador: The Owner’s Manual. He is co-editor of the news blog, CuencaHighLife.com, an editor for GringoTree.com, and a partner in Cuenca Real Estate. He has lived in Cuenca since 2004.
